IT'S AS SIMPLE AS THAT. --------------------------------------------------------------------------- RECENT CHANGES -- based on Linden 1.20.RC.6 -------------------------------------------- * Nicholaz SB-x2a vs. base Linden official viewer: - new: option (ctrl+alt+s) to specifiy size of newly created prims (rather than just 0.5, 0.5, 0.5) kudos to Able Whitman * Nicholaz SB-xa vs. base Linden official viewer: - main fixes: memory leak(s), memory usage and various random crashes - change: Tools menu permanently visible - change: settings files separated from other viewers (settings_nicholaz_SB.xml) - VWR-5308 (wind sound performance) by Aimee Trecosthick and Gigs Taggart Main points are a couple of crashes still not fixed in the official version, more efficient memory usage, lack of hiccups and a couple of minor convenience options. Plus of course less obvious stuff which simply adds up (see below) Recommended screen layout is to undock "Contacts" and "Near me" from the communicator/chatterbox window. Also make sure that you don't miss the extra tweaking options (Menu "Advanced", "Debug Settings", _Nicholaz_XXXXX ------------------------------------------------------------------------ * Overview (Nicholaz Versions at large) (info may be slightly outdated): General: - fixed slow multiple texture refresh (going blurry) after skin/clothes changes - fixed various "random" crashes - fixed blurry textures on low end graphics cards (less than 64MB video ram) - possible overall performance gains - better memory usage (texture buffer, animations, sanity checking for large textures) - not affected by Linden mandatory updates (no update notices at all) User Interface (saving screen space, reverting most of the voice chatterbox): - double click action for inventory items (wear, teleport) - rearranged buttons in Group-IMs when is voice disabled (save vertical space) - allowing lesser minimum heights for IM view and chat history - "Near Me" hides chat entry when undocked and base-chat open (optional) - IM hides voice controls when voice turned off - swapped direction of "<<" and ">>" buttons for active speakers - option to hide the "Release Keys" button (ctrl+alt+s) Keyboard: - alt+esc centers camera (independent of opened windnows) - ctrl+alt+s brings up the debug settings dialog - windows legacy keys for copy/paste/cut in LSL script editor and and notecard edit Misc: - various settings in Debug, Client, Debug Settings (_Nicholaz.xxx) - memory usage section in stats (shift+ctrl+1) - better layout in texture console (shift+ctrl+3) - lag-meters permanently shown (upper right corner of screen) - camera constraints mode stored across sessions - camping via idle/afk logoff from Client menu working again (Henri Beauchamp) - default walk animation (duckwalk) slower and more natural (Gigs Taggart) - admin mode stored across sessions (Gigs Taggart) - group changes (e.g. activating a group) wasn't updated in group window ------------------------------------------------------------------------
